Do you know Durham’s Liberal Arts programme
- Multidisciplinary programmes enable students to specialise in two or more subjects at Durham University.
- Combined Honours in Arts, Combined Honours in Social Sciences, and Natural Sciences
- the University has played a leading role in the provision of multidisciplinary programmes for many years.
- Provides a highly flexible framework for multidisciplinary studies in the Arts, Humanities, and Social Sciences.
